環境:AS 2.1.2+Java1.7+Gradle 2.14+ADT 24.0.2+MyEclipse 2015
前言:因為比賽要求使用ADT,而我本身比較習慣使用AS開發,遂想辦法打造兼容兩個IDE工程,可以同時開發
步驟:
1.在ADT新建工程
為了環境包兼容,最小SDK設為API16 安卓4.1
2.創建完成,遇到報錯的日常,我們給他導入v4支持包
上傳個v4支持包壓壓驚:http://pan.baidu.com/s/1slgnhaH
3.找到工程地址,復制
打開AS,Import Eclipse ADT Porject
粘貼工程地址,點擊OK,next和finish,不需要修改任何選項
4.導入成功,看看Project位置
5.回到ADT,Export Gradle,選中工程
6.打開build.gradle,修改classpath 'com.android.tools.build:gradle:1.0.0'
為classpath 'com.android.tools.build:gradle:2.1+'
即兼容Gradle 2.1以上版本
7.用ADT工程直接覆蓋之前AS創建的工程,回到AS看Android標簽,有兩個Module目錄
將app文件下的build.gradle中的defaultConfig和buildTypes復制到AS工程文件夾下的build.gradle,
刪除app文件夾下的build.gradle
8.重啟AS,為工程添加支持依賴
9.回到ADT,刪除原工程,Import AS的工程
選中自己的工程文件夾,導入成功
右鍵項目選擇Build Path ->Configure Build Path,
找到Order and export 選項.
(Top)置頂android-support-v4.jar並勾上,然后Clean下項目
AS+外置模擬器運行:
AS模擬器和ADT AVD模擬器截圖: